Introduction. Severe acute pancreatitis is a particularly dangerous form of acute pancreatitis, which is highly likely to turn into pancreatic necrosis, which requires early diagnosis of this condition with the immediate use of all necessary medical and surgical measures.The aim of the work is to correlate the data of atomic force microscopy of the erythrocyte membrane and the severity of acute pancreatitis to predict and early detect the severity of the course.Materials and methods. 2 groups of patients with acute pancreatitis with a disease duration of three days from the onset of the disease to the moment of hospitalization were identified. As part of the ongoing study, the condition of peripheral blood erythrocytes of patients was assessed and compared with erythrocytes of healthy people by atomic electron microscopy. The evaluation of the obtained data was carried out by statistical processing.Results. The surface membrane of erythrocytes was scanned using atomic force microscopy. When receiving images, it was revealed that, unlike the erythrocytes of healthy people, erosions are noted on the erythrocyte membrane in severe pancreatitis. With lightning-fast pancreatitis, the number of erosions increases significantly, the area and depth also becomes larger.Conclusion. The introduction of atomic force microscopy of peripheral blood erythrocytes into clinical practice can provide significant assistance in the differential diagnosis of severe and lightning-fast acute pancreatitis. Timely and correct determination of the severity of acute pancreatitis will allow to change the tactics of treatment of patients and improve both immediate and long-term results.
